description In an e-commerce interaction carried out in a Peer-to-Peer environment it is rational for the trusting peer to analyze the Risk that could be involved in dealing with a trusted peer as there is a lack of central management in these type of interactions. Risk analysis can be done by assimilating recommendations from other peers if there is no previous interaction history between the trusting peer and the trusted peer. But the assimilated recommendations might be according to the criteria of the recommending peer with the trusted peer, and it is not necessary for the trusting peer to have the same criteria in its interaction with the trusted peer as that of the recommending peer even thought it is interacting in the same context. Further it might interact in a different time as that of the recommending peer. The Risk that was present in a particular context and at a particular time might not be the same at a different time. Hence in this paper we discuss the process of the trusting peer assimilating the recommendations from the recommending peers according to the context, criteria and time of its interaction in order to determine the Riskiness value of the trusted peer, which would help it considerably in decision making.
